Times tables

Please continue practise 3 times tables.  Remember, Purple Mash games are great for this. To challenge your child, they could try recalling the related division facts. E.g. 12 ÷ 2 = 6 They could then recall the multiplication and division fact families for each times table.

E.g. 6 x 2 = 12,  2 x 6 = 12,  12 ÷ 2 = 6,  12 ÷ 6 = 2
